You can subscribe to the newsletter on the subpage , and you can also collect contacts thanks to free bonus content. Which method is more effective?

That's a good question. In the long run, canapés are definitely more effective because they come out twice a week and at the end of them I usually offer the option to log in to the database. I also have login links in articles on the website, which, thanks to sophisticated SEO, bring in several hundred visitors a day. I don't promote bonus materials in the form of pull-ups or email series that often, but when I offer them, it makes a big jump in the database. I also want to use these free materials for FB ads in time.


I have no experience with Facebook Leads campaigns. I'm almost instagram database ashamed to admit it, but I operate without ads most of the time. I'm currently setting up processes so that I can run ads. I'm building a pyramid of smaller products and building automated sequences that new customers go through.
